Band 2 Clinical Imaging Assistant FULL TIME - 37.5 HOURS PER WEEK

The United Lincolnshire Hospitals NHS Trust is one of the largest Trusts in the country, providing acute services across the county of Lincolnshire. We are seeking a dedicated MRI Clinical Imaging Assistant to work alongside the MRI Radiographers, Radiologists and support staff, to provide high quality MR imaging to the patients of Lincolnshire. You will be working at the main hospital site and eventually at the new Lincoln CDC. The role is very diverse and challenging, and safety is paramount, but you will have the support of your team and colleagues.

We wish to recruit an energetic, well-motivated individual who is able to provide patient care within a technically challenging environment.

Duties will include assisting the Radiographers and clerical staff, and providing assistance to our patients in a caring and empathetic manner.

The MRI service is open from 07:20 to 20:30 hrs daily, 7 days a week. A flexible approach to the working day is essential.

For more information, please contact Joanne Holman or Mary Bell on 01522 573068.

Assisting the radiographers to obtain high quality Magnetic resonance Imaging. Assisting patients, and positioning them on the scanner. Handling delicate clinical equipment. helping to organise workloads. Liaising with the wards and booking teams and other healthcare professionals. Cannulation of patients.
